Relapse Prevention Program
Program Overview
Identifying triggers and developing long-term sobriety strategies.
Equips clients with cognitive tools to recognize relapse warning signs, manage cravings, and navigate high-risk social settings.
Program Features
- Trigger planning
- Emergency contact networks
- Craving management exercises
Who May Benefit
Individuals in early recovery transitioning back to daily environments.
Program Frequently Asked Questions
What is the duration of the rehabilitation program?
Our standard residential rehabilitation program ranges from 30 to 90 days, depending on the severity of the dependency, physical health, and assessment by our medical and therapeutic teams.
Do you offer emergency pickup services?
Yes, we provide 24/7 home pickup services. If a patient is unwilling or unable to travel, our professional and compassionate team can safely transport them from their home to our facility.
Can family members visit the patient during treatment?
Yes. Family involvement is crucial for recovery. However, visits are structured and allowed on scheduled days, typically after an initial stabilization period, and must be approved by the primary counselor.
